Four 80 East at Raphael Winery

Spring is finally here and Raphael Vineyard and Winery’s 2011 Concert Series is in full swing. If smooth jazz is your thing then you don’t want to miss these upcoming concerts featuring renowned smooth jazz recording artists, Four 80 East and Steve Cole.

On Friday, May 13th, Four 80 East – a Toronto band at the forefront of the Nu Jazz movement will take the stage in Raphael’s tasting room.

On Friday, June 10th, Steve Cole – a saxophonist who is one of the most celebrated players in contemporary jazz, makes his debut on the North Fork.
